New Jersey 2024-2025 Regular Session

New Jersey Assembly Bill A2932

Introduced
1/9/24  

Caption

Supplemental appropriation of $2,000,000 to New Jersey Division of State Police for purchase of mobile surveillance towers.

Impact

The financial appropriation outlined in A2932 represents a proactive approach by the state to equip its police forces with advanced surveillance technology. The focus on crowd control reflects the challenges that law enforcement faced during incidents, such as the unpermitted mass gathering in Long Branch, New Jersey, in May 2022. This incident not only posed safety risks but also affected local businesses relying on summer tourist activity. Employing mobile surveillance towers could potentially mitigate these risks by allowing for rapid response and effective management of public gatherings.

Summary

A2932, introduced in the New Jersey legislature, is a supplemental appropriation bill allocating $2 million to the New Jersey Division of State Police for the purchase of mobile surveillance towers. These towers are intended to enhance law enforcement capabilities during large-scale events and unpermitted mass gatherings, providing a comprehensive 360-degree view for better situational awareness and crowd management. The aim is to improve public safety, especially in areas prone to disturbances that may threaten community safety and well-being.

Contention

While the intent of A2932 is to bolster public safety, the implications of deploying mobile surveillance technology have sparked discussions about privacy and the potential overreach of surveillance measures in public spaces. Critics may argue that increased surveillance could infringe upon personal freedoms and raise concerns about excessive monitoring by law enforcement. The bill does not stipulate guidelines on how the information gathered from these surveillance towers will be regulated or protected, leading to conversations around balancing safety and civil liberties.
